WebJan 30, 2024 · In one case report, a 15-month-old child experienced liver failure after consuming 10 milliliters (ml) of clove oil. WebJun 24, 2024 · Ingesting clove oil can lead to several side effects, including: breathing difficulties. burning in your nose and throat. upset stomach. Is clove oil safe to ingest? In high enough doses, it is toxic to humans. Case studies have been reported involving the ingestion of toxic amounts of clove oil (10-30 ml, or roughly 2-6 teaspoons).
